For almost 5 weeks I could not find a nipple my newborn would take. Feeding him was a full time job and it was an awful experience for both of us. We bought practically every bottle on the market. (Not exaggerating!). 3 physicians said “he’ll figure it out eventually” but he wasn’t figuring it out! My son had a tongue and lip tie revision at 4 weeks old. His dentist recommended trying this nipple. I had never even heard of it. I ordered it immediately. My son took it right away without crying. It is very similar to the Lansinoh nipple. My son would take that one but only for a short period of time then he’d cry and spit it out. So it is very slightly different. I also never breastfed and I know the shape of these are good for breastfed babies. I ended up just buying the nipples and not the bottles. These nipples will fit on Philips Avent anticolic bottles if you have them laying around like I did! They don’t fit right on the wide nipple bottle. I know these won’t work for every baby but they are definitely worth a try. They saved my sanity.
